The stated [DISCUSS] expiration of midnight, today, 2011-10-17T24:00Z has 
arrived.

The discussion has quieted and there appears to be no objection to conducting a 
[VOTE] ratifying the PPMC acceptance of the proposal, with the modest 
adjustments that were made.

On a different thread, it was observed that, since there is no further 
discussion, and there was no opposition, the proposal should be considered 
ratified, a sort of lazy consensus:
<http://mail-archives.apache.org/mod_mbox/incubator-ooo-dev/201110.mbox/%3cCAP-ksogkFzGgLB0ALY=vjap7q3d2pefucc-v1m3+rpoxuo7...@mail.gmail.com%3e>.

I want to be clear, that this [DISCUSS] was not for voting but to review the 
proposal in preparation for voting.  Although it might be assumed that there is 
no objection to the proposal's adoption by the PPMC, that was not the question.

I am also concerned that the OpenOffice.org Forum operators are being denied an 
important ceremonial act on our part.  

Since it would take as long to introduce a lazy consensus, now, as to actually 
conduct the [VOTE], I intend to go ahead with the [VOTE] once I come up with an 
appropriate wording and message.  Then it will all be clear, won't it?
